Kbuild: Handle PREEMPT_RT for version string and magic

Update the build scripts and the version magic to reflect when
CONFIG_PREEMPT_RT is enabled in the same way as CONFIG_PREEMPT is treated.

The resulting version strings:

  Linux m 5.3.0-rc1+ #100 SMP Fri Jul 26 ...
  Linux m 5.3.0-rc1+ #101 SMP PREEMPT Fri Jul 26 ...
  Linux m 5.3.0-rc1+ #102 SMP PREEMPT_RT Fri Jul 26 ...

The module vermagic:

  5.3.0-rc1+ SMP mod_unload modversions
  5.3.0-rc1+ SMP preempt mod_unload modversions
  5.3.0-rc1+ SMP preempt_rt mod_unload modversions
